In years past, Orlando’s D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le event was limited to just a light projection show on Hogwarts Castle. A very, very cool light projection show, but still fairly limited in scope. Now the event is expanding as Universal celebrates Spooky Season! This year, Diagon Alley AND Hogsmeade! Some extra-scary Witches and Wizards are joining the fray this year as well.

Now, it’s time to pick a side because you’ll be forced to declare loyalty to the Dark Lord or mark yourself as an enemy when the Death Eaters descend upon the parks. That’s right. Death Eaters will roam the streets for the first time ever at Wizarding World of Harry Potter in Orlando!

Death Eaters d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le

According to Universal, “This interactive live entertainment experience puts guests face-to-face with these fanatic witches and wizards as they roam through London, lurk their way through the cobbled streets of Knockturn Alley, and challenge guests to join the Dark Lord.”

Dark Arts at Hogwarts Castle runs from September 1-November 1, 2023. The projection show takes place nightly though times have not yet been announced. The Death Eaters are expected to roam through the lands at various times throughout the evening. This could be a scary experience for younger guests, so our advice would be to visit the Wizarding World of Harry Potter earlier in the day unless your little witches and wizards are extra brave (or on Voldemort’s side, hey…we don’t judge).
